The optics and the focusing, collimation etc etc are unchanged, pretty basic and won't give you a problem.

The mount is dated...I'm surprised to read about a 12V motor supply - it may be a 12v to 110v invertor (?)

The original mount used two Hurst geared motors - 110V

The dec arm limits fine adjustment in Dec but still very useable.
